For those concerned about protecting their device, Nintendo is also offering a carry case.

A short clip of what appears to be a carrying case for the upcoming Nintendo Switch 2 was recently uploaded on the Nintendo Today app and subsequently shared by Reddit user Cube_play_8 within the r/NintendoSwitch2 community. The video showcases a sleek black case designed to accommodate the Nintendo Switch 2 in its tablet mode, with the Joy-Con 2 controllers securely attached to either side of its versatile touchscreen. The case boasts a central compartment for storing Nintendo Switch 2 game cards and extra wrist straps. To match the colors of the Joy-Con 2 controllers, there are two zipper pulls in red and blue.

Some astute Reddit users have spotted that the video for the Nintendo Switch 2 case showcases not only the case itself but also briefly reveals the physical game card for Mario Kart World, set to launch on the same day as the console. Similar to other accessories for the Nintendo Switch 2, the carrying case will be up for purchase starting June 5th and includes a screen protector to safeguard the touchscreen of the Switch 2 after numerous gaming sessions.

Alongside the Nintendo Switch 2, there will be an integrated carrying case offering extra room for additional accessories.
